TRI-N-OCTYLAMINE N-OXIDE(13103-04-3)
- Name: TRI-N-OCTYLAMINE N-OXIDE
- Synonyms:Trioctylamine,N-oxide (7CI,8CI); 336S oxide; Alamine 336S oxide; Tricaprylamine oxide;Trioctylamine oxide
- Molecular Formula:C24H51 N O
- Molecular Weight:369.675
- CAS Registry Number:13103-04-3
